扫码阅读
手机扫码阅读

Odoo | 7个步骤搭建的“在线表格组件”,十分丝滑~

697 2023-09-07

我们非常重视原创文章,为尊重知识产权并避免潜在的版权问题,我们在此提供文章的摘要供您初步了解。如果您想要查阅更为详尽的内容,访问作者的公众号页面获取完整文章。

查看原文:Odoo | 7个步骤搭建的“在线表格组件”,十分丝滑~
文章来源:
神州数码云基地
扫码关注公众号

Odoo - X-SpreadSheet集成分享

本文由丁涛,一名前端开发工程师分享关于在Odoo社区版中集成X-SpreadSheet的经验。X-SpreadSheet是一个类似于Google Sheet的在线表格组件,可以帮助在多种场景下搭建在线表格。文章详细介绍了将X-SpreadSheet集成到Odoo社区版的步骤,并展示了如何使用和获取excel数据,使其操作流畅。

集成过程

集成X-SpreadSheet到Odoo社区版需要以下步骤:

  1. 下载X-SpreadSheet的源码及相关文件。
  2. 将CSS和JS文件放置到Odoo模块的静态文件夹下,并在template.xml中引入。
  3. 创建QWeb页面以及对应的JS文件。
  4. 在Odoo视图的action文件中定义action,并在menu文件中注册菜单。

完成这些步骤后,可能需要重启Odoo服务或升级模块以激活集成的X-SpreadSheet。

Odoo中的使用过程

要在Odoo中使用X-SpreadSheet,需要按照以下步骤:

  1. 引入XML和JS文件到__manifest__.py和template.xml中,并重启和升级Odoo服务。
  2. 在spreadsheet.js文件中初始化JSON数据,以渲染初始数据。
  3. 获取并操作excel数据,可在控制台监测数据变化。

完成以上步骤后,X-SpreadSheet应能在Odoo中正常使用,提供流畅的操作体验。

结语

文章总结了如何在Odoo社区版中成功集成X-SpreadSheet,使得处理在线表格变得更加便捷。作者表达了对于新技术的探索兴奋,并邀请读者扫描二维码加入群聊,以便获取更多关于Odoo的信息。

想要了解更多内容?

查看原文:Odoo | 7个步骤搭建的“在线表格组件”,十分丝滑~
文章来源:
神州数码云基地
扫码关注公众号